  • Page 2 This dumbwaiter was designed to meet the stringent requirements of ASME A17.1, and ASME A17.5 when installed properly. Before installing this product, check with local authorities to assure local code compliance, installation requirements, and to determine if permits are required. Save these instructions.

  • Page 4 The dumbwaiter car is fully assembled onto the chassis and bottom piece of track. If necessary, the car can be removed from the chassis for installation. 1. Stand dumbwaiter assembly inside hoistway and fasten to wall at brackets. Refer to the application drawing for location and required running clearances.

  • Page 7 7. Mount hoistway junction box to hoistway wall in the lower part of the hoistway, below bottom land- ing where it will not interfere with moving car. Carefully unwind the cable leading to the car before attaching to wall. It is important to not have any twists in the cable.

  • Page 10 AUDIO/VISUAL STATUS INDICATIONS The dumbwaiter is equipped with a 3-color LED to indicate the operating condition of the lift. The LED is on the bottom side of the controller beneath the car. Accompanying this is an audible alarm that will sound accordingly.
